Amazon's CEO, Andy Jassy, recently sent shockwaves through the tech industry and beyond with comments suggesting that artificial intelligence (AI) could lead to a significantly smaller corporate workforce at the e-commerce giant. This announcement, though not explicitly stating imminent layoffs, has sparked widespread debate about the future of work in the age of rapidly advancing AI and automation. The implications are far-reaching, affecting not only Amazon employees but also the broader tech sector and the global job market. Areas Affected by AI-Driven Automation at Amazon:
Amazon utilizes AI across numerous departments, suggesting potential areas for workforce restructuring:
- Customer Service: AI-powered chatbots and virtual assistants can handle a vast number of customer inquiries, potentially reducing the need for human representatives. - Logistics and Warehousing: AI-driven robotics and automated systems are already transforming Amazon's fulfillment centers. These advancements could lead to reduced reliance on human labor in warehousing and logistics, impacting roles involving picking, packing, and shipping. Addressing the Concerns: Retraining and Reskilling Initiatives
Addressing the potential negative impact of AI on the workforce requires proactive measures. This includes:
- Investment in education and training: Governments and businesses need to invest heavily in programs that equip workers with the skills needed to thrive in an AI-driven economy. This includes training in areas such as data science, AI development, and cybersecurity.
- Social safety nets: Robust social safety nets, such as unemployment benefits and retraining programs, are crucial to supporting workers displaced by automation.
- Focus on human-centric AI: Developing AI systems that augment human capabilities rather than replacing them entirely is vital. This approach emphasizes collaboration between humans and AI, maximizing the benefits of both while minimizing potential job displacement.
